Vietnamese bread is really diverse and there are always new versions. Not long ago, the online community had a fever before the crocodile bread, also known as the giant bread because this bread is up to 60cm long and weighs up to 1.5 kg.
Large bread is of course an advantage but the shape of an alligator is what makes this bread so popular. Currently, there are many places to make crocodile bread, but people still like to find the first place to give birth to this crocodile baby in An Giang to enjoy.
Crocodile bread, the creation of a baker in An Giang
In the process of making cakes, Mr. Thanh – the owner of a bakery in An Giang discovered that he could shape the loaf from monotony. After many times of researching and making the lines more beautiful, Mr. Thanh finally produced the first crocodile bread.

The ingredients for making crocodile bread are like regular bread, mainly flour, but you can add some spices such as sugar and sesame on the surface to increase the delicious taste. The most important and extreme step in this process is baking. Due to the large volume, a batch of cakes needs to bake for up to 3 hours. Such a batch can only bake 6 loaves of crocodile bread. That said, it takes a lot of effort and time to make this crocodile.
Diners are also quite fastidious, the crocodile baby shape must be a bit fat, the limbs are uniform, the face must also be a little cute, then customers will love to choose to buy. To do this is also a process and requires workers to have a lot of experience because they must understand the breadth’s expansion.
Crocodile bread is loved by many people
The purpose is to display in the store, but did not expect that this crocodile bread will bring luck to Mr. Thanh’s bread shop. Thinking that the size and weight are somewhat larger than that of a normal loaf would make alligator bread difficult to consume, but the reality is quite the opposite. Every day, many customers come to buy this crocodile bread. During peak days, his shop sometimes sells more than 100 fish.

Not stopping there, crocodile bread began to become popular on social networks, attracting a lot of attention from the community. Following in the footsteps of crocodile bread, this bakery in An Giang also produces many other shapes such as crab, arhat fish, chicken, etc., all of which are very popular.
Unique crocodile bread in An Giang causes fever in the online community
This crocodile bread is so famous that now, when coming to An Giang for work or tourism, in addition to the famous specialties, many people often buy crocodile bread to try or buy as gifts. Taking pictures with crocodile bread also makes many people quite excited and happy, even many foreign guests are captivated by crocodile bread. Both delicious, big and scored when taking photos, but the price of a loaf of crocodile bread is not too high, only about 50,000 to 70,000 VND/piece.
